CV: 

Paul Badié is born in Phonm Penh (Cambodia) in 1945. Since 1955 he is living in France where he had first contact with pottery-making at the age of thirteen. Between 1959 and 1962 he is trained as a ceramicist at the Ëcole de Céramique de Castelnaudary in Aude. Between 1962 and 1973 he is employed at several pottery workshops and ceramics factories in France. Between 1973 and 1985 he runs his own studio in Tourrettes-sur-Loup, Provence-Alpes-Côte d'Azur. In 1985 Paul moves to the US and abandoned ceramics for painting. Between 1987 and 1996 Paul has his own painting studio in Florida. In 1996 he returned to Cambodia where he development aidprograms and where he founded schools in rural areas. In 2005 he returned to the department of Lot and Garonne in France (text Olaf Thormann).

Work of the artist: 

Porcelain vessels, perfectly thrown, often spherical forms and bowls with classical East Asian glazes and new technical developments in glazes fired in a reducing atmosphere, occasionaly also glaze painting in a calligraphic, sign-like style; also sculpture in porcelain, busts and abstract blocks; later only painting and photography (text Olaf Thormann).
